.vh{border:0;clip:rect(0 0 0 0);height:1px;margin:-1px;overflow:hidden;padding:0;position:absolute;width:1px}.vh.focusable:active,.vh.focusable:focus{clip:auto;height:auto;margin:0;overflow:visible;position:static;width:auto}.grid{--gap-size: clamp(30px, 1.8vw, 35px);display:flex;flex-wrap:wrap;margin:0 0 calc(-1 * var(--gap-size, clamp(30px, 1.8vw, 35px))) calc(-1 * var(--gap-size, clamp(30px, 1.8vw, 35px)))}ul.grid{list-style:none;padding:0}.grid__item{padding-left:var(--gap-size, clamp(30px, 1.8vw, 35px));width:100%;margin-bottom:var(--gap-size, clamp(30px, 1.8vw, 35px))}.grid--rev{flex-direction:row-reverse}.grid--justify-start{justify-content:flex-start}.grid--justify-center{justify-content:center}.grid--justify-end{justify-content:flex-end}.grid--justify-between{justify-content:space-between}.grid--justify-around{justify-content:space-around}.grid--align-start{align-items:flex-start}.grid--align-center{align-items:center}.grid--align-end{align-items:flex-end}.grid__item--center{display:flex;justify-content:center}.grid__item--end{display:flex;justify-content:flex-end}@media (min-width: 768px){.medium--intro{width:45%}}.grid--articles{--gap-size: calc(clamp(30px, 1.8vw, 35px)*2) }@media (min-width: 768px){.grid--articles{--gap-size: calc(clamp(30px, 1.8vw, 35px)*1) }}.grid--gutter-0{--gap-size: 0}.grid--gutter-half{--gap-size: calc(clamp(30px, 1.8vw, 35px)/2) }.grid--gutter-2{--gap-size: calc(clamp(30px, 1.8vw, 35px)*2) }.grid--gutter-inline-2{margin:0 0 calc(-1 * var(--gap-size, clamp(30px, 1.8vw, 35px))) calc(-2 * var(--gap-size, clamp(30px, 1.8vw, 35px)))}.grid--gutter-inline-2>.grid__item{padding-left:calc(2 * var(--gap-size, clamp(30px, 1.8vw, 35px)))}.one-whole{width:100%}.one-half{width:50%}.one-third{width:33.333%}.two-thirds{width:66.666%}.one-quarter{width:25%}.two-quarters{width:50%}.three-quarters{width:75%}.one-fifth{width:20%}.two-fifths{width:40%}.three-fifths{width:60%}.four-fifths{width:80%}.one-sixth{width:16.666%}.two-sixths{width:33.332%}.three-sixths{width:49.998%}.four-sixths{width:66.664%}.five-sixths{width:83.33%}.one-twelfth{width:8.3%}.two-twelfths{width:16.6%}.three-twelfths{width:24.9%}.four-twelfths{width:33.2%}.five-twelfths{width:41.5%}.six-twelfths{width:49.8%}.seven-twelfths{width:58.1%}.eight-twelfths{width:66.4%}.nine-twelfths{width:74.7%}.ten-twelfths{width:83%}.eleven-twelfths{width:91.3%}.show{display:block!important}.show-flex{display:flex!important}.hide{display:none!important}.text-left{text-align:left!important}.text-right{text-align:right!important}.text-center{text-align:center!important}@media (min-width: 480px){.small--one-whole{width:100%}.small--one-half{width:50%}.small--one-third{width:33.333%}.small--two-thirds{width:66.666%}.small--one-quarter{width:25%}.small--two-quarters{width:50%}.small--three-quarters{width:75%}.small--one-fifth{width:20%}.small--two-fifths{width:40%}.small--three-fifths{width:60%}.small--four-fifths{width:80%}.small--one-sixth{width:16.666%}.small--two-sixths{width:33.332%}.small--three-sixths{width:49.998%}.small--four-sixths{width:66.664%}.small--five-sixths{width:83.33%}.small--one-twelfth{width:8.3%}.small--two-twelfths{width:16.6%}.small--three-twelfths{width:24.9%}.small--four-twelfths{width:33.2%}.small--five-twelfths{width:41.5%}.small--six-twelfths{width:49.8%}.small--seven-twelfths{width:58.1%}.small--eight-twelfths{width:66.4%}.small--nine-twelfths{width:74.7%}.small--ten-twelfths{width:83%}.small--eleven-twelfths{width:91.3%}.small--show{display:block!important}.small--show-flex{display:flex!important}.small--hide{display:none!important}.small--text-left{text-align:left!important}.small--text-right{text-align:right!important}.small--text-center{text-align:center!important}}@media (min-width: 768px){.medium--one-whole{width:100%}.medium--one-half{width:50%}.medium--one-third{width:33.333%}.medium--two-thirds{width:66.666%}.medium--one-quarter{width:25%}.medium--two-quarters{width:50%}.medium--three-quarters{width:75%}.medium--one-fifth{width:20%}.medium--two-fifths{width:40%}.medium--three-fifths{width:60%}.medium--four-fifths{width:80%}.medium--one-sixth{width:16.666%}.medium--two-sixths{width:33.332%}.medium--three-sixths{width:49.998%}.medium--four-sixths{width:66.664%}.medium--five-sixths{width:83.33%}.medium--one-twelfth{width:8.3%}.medium--two-twelfths{width:16.6%}.medium--three-twelfths{width:24.9%}.medium--four-twelfths{width:33.2%}.medium--five-twelfths{width:41.5%}.medium--six-twelfths{width:49.8%}.medium--seven-twelfths{width:58.1%}.medium--eight-twelfths{width:66.4%}.medium--nine-twelfths{width:74.7%}.medium--ten-twelfths{width:83%}.medium--eleven-twelfths{width:91.3%}.medium--show{display:block!important}.medium--show-flex{display:flex!important}.medium--hide{display:none!important}.medium--text-left{text-align:left!important}.medium--text-right{text-align:right!important}.medium--text-center{text-align:center!important}}@media (min-width: 1024px){.large--one-whole{width:100%}.large--one-half{width:50%}.large--one-third{width:33.333%}.large--two-thirds{width:66.666%}.large--one-quarter{width:25%}.large--two-quarters{width:50%}.large--three-quarters{width:75%}.large--one-fifth{width:20%}.large--two-fifths{width:40%}.large--three-fifths{width:60%}.large--four-fifths{width:80%}.large--one-sixth{width:16.666%}.large--two-sixths{width:33.332%}.large--three-sixths{width:49.998%}.large--four-sixths{width:66.664%}.large--five-sixths{width:83.33%}.large--one-twelfth{width:8.3%}.large--two-twelfths{width:16.6%}.large--three-twelfths{width:24.9%}.large--four-twelfths{width:33.2%}.large--five-twelfths{width:41.5%}.large--six-twelfths{width:49.8%}.large--seven-twelfths{width:58.1%}.large--eight-twelfths{width:66.4%}.large--nine-twelfths{width:74.7%}.large--ten-twelfths{width:83%}.large--eleven-twelfths{width:91.3%}.large--show{display:block!important}.large--show-flex{display:flex!important}.large--hide{display:none!important}.large--text-left{text-align:left!important}.large--text-right{text-align:right!important}.large--text-center{text-align:center!important}}@media (min-width: 1200px){.larger--one-whole{width:100%}.larger--one-half{width:50%}.larger--one-third{width:33.333%}.larger--two-thirds{width:66.666%}.larger--one-quarter{width:25%}.larger--two-quarters{width:50%}.larger--three-quarters{width:75%}.larger--one-fifth{width:20%}.larger--two-fifths{width:40%}.larger--three-fifths{width:60%}.larger--four-fifths{width:80%}.larger--one-sixth{width:16.666%}.larger--two-sixths{width:33.332%}.larger--three-sixths{width:49.998%}.larger--four-sixths{width:66.664%}.larger--five-sixths{width:83.33%}.larger--one-twelfth{width:8.3%}.larger--two-twelfths{width:16.6%}.larger--three-twelfths{width:24.9%}.larger--four-twelfths{width:33.2%}.larger--five-twelfths{width:41.5%}.larger--six-twelfths{width:49.8%}.larger--seven-twelfths{width:58.1%}.larger--eight-twelfths{width:66.4%}.larger--nine-twelfths{width:74.7%}.larger--ten-twelfths{width:83%}.larger--eleven-twelfths{width:91.3%}.larger--show{display:block!important}.larger--show-flex{display:flex!important}.larger--hide{display:none!important}.larger--text-left{text-align:left!important}.larger--text-right{text-align:right!important}.larger--text-center{text-align:center!important}}@media (min-width: 1400px){.huge--one-whole{width:100%}.huge--one-half{width:50%}.huge--one-third{width:33.333%}.huge--two-thirds{width:66.666%}.huge--one-quarter{width:25%}.huge--two-quarters{width:50%}.huge--three-quarters{width:75%}.huge--one-fifth{width:20%}.huge--two-fifths{width:40%}.huge--three-fifths{width:60%}.huge--four-fifths{width:80%}.huge--one-sixth{width:16.666%}.huge--two-sixths{width:33.332%}.huge--three-sixths{width:49.998%}.huge--four-sixths{width:66.664%}.huge--five-sixths{width:83.33%}.huge--one-twelfth{width:8.3%}.huge--two-twelfths{width:16.6%}.huge--three-twelfths{width:24.9%}.huge--four-twelfths{width:33.2%}.huge--five-twelfths{width:41.5%}.huge--six-twelfths{width:49.8%}.huge--seven-twelfths{width:58.1%}.huge--eight-twelfths{width:66.4%}.huge--nine-twelfths{width:74.7%}.huge--ten-twelfths{width:83%}.huge--eleven-twelfths{width:91.3%}.huge--show{display:block!important}.huge--show-flex{display:flex!important}.huge--hide{display:none!important}.huge--text-left{text-align:left!important}.huge--text-right{text-align:right!important}.huge--text-center{text-align:center!important}}.row-reverse{flex-direction:row-reverse}.column-reverse{flex-direction:column-reverse}@media (min-width: 768px){.medium--row-reverse{flex-direction:row-reverse}.medium--column-reverse{flex-direction:column-reverse}}@media (min-width: 1024px){.large--row-reverse{flex-direction:row-reverse}.large--column-reverse{flex-direction:column-reverse}}.visual--2x1{aspect-ratio:2/1!important}@supports not (aspect-ratio: auto){.visual--2x1{padding-top:50%}}.visual--3x4{aspect-ratio:3/4!important}@supports not (aspect-ratio: auto){.visual--3x4{padding-top:133.3333333333%}}.visual--4x1{aspect-ratio:4/1!important}@supports not (aspect-ratio: auto){.visual--4x1{padding-top:25%}}.visual--4x3{aspect-ratio:4/3!important}@supports not (aspect-ratio: auto){.visual--4x3{padding-top:75%}}.visual--4x5{aspect-ratio:4/5!important}@supports not (aspect-ratio: auto){.visual--4x5{padding-top:125%}}.visual--5x2{aspect-ratio:5/2!important}@supports not (aspect-ratio: auto){.visual--5x2{padding-top:40%}}.visual--7x3{aspect-ratio:7/3!important}@supports not (aspect-ratio: auto){.visual--7x3{padding-top:42.8571428571%}}.visual--9x4{aspect-ratio:9/4!important}@supports not (aspect-ratio: auto){.visual--9x4{padding-top:44.4444444444%}}.visual--9x5{aspect-ratio:9/5!important}@supports not (aspect-ratio: auto){.visual--9x5{padding-top:55.5555555556%}}.visual--9x7{aspect-ratio:9/7!important}@supports not (aspect-ratio: auto){.visual--9x7{padding-top:77.7777777778%}}.visual--10x7{aspect-ratio:10/7!important}@supports not (aspect-ratio: auto){.visual--10x7{padding-top:70%}}.visual--16x9{aspect-ratio:16/9!important}@supports not (aspect-ratio: auto){.visual--16x9{padding-top:56.25%}}@media (min-width: 768px){.visual--medium-2x1{aspect-ratio:2/1!important}@supports not (aspect-ratio: auto){.visual--medium-2x1{padding-top:50%}}.visual--medium-3x4{aspect-ratio:3/4!important}@supports not (aspect-ratio: auto){.visual--medium-3x4{padding-top:133.3333333333%}}.visual--medium-4x1{aspect-ratio:4/1!important}@supports not (aspect-ratio: auto){.visual--medium-4x1{padding-top:25%}}.visual--medium-4x3{aspect-ratio:4/3!important}@supports not (aspect-ratio: auto){.visual--medium-4x3{padding-top:75%}}.visual--medium-4x5{aspect-ratio:4/5!important}@supports not (aspect-ratio: auto){.visual--medium-4x5{padding-top:125%}}.visual--medium-5x2{aspect-ratio:5/2!important}@supports not (aspect-ratio: auto){.visual--medium-5x2{padding-top:40%}}.visual--medium-7x3{aspect-ratio:7/3!important}@supports not (aspect-ratio: auto){.visual--medium-7x3{padding-top:42.8571428571%}}.visual--medium-9x4{aspect-ratio:9/4!important}@supports not (aspect-ratio: auto){.visual--medium-9x4{padding-top:44.4444444444%}}.visual--medium-9x5{aspect-ratio:9/5!important}@supports not (aspect-ratio: auto){.visual--medium-9x5{padding-top:55.5555555556%}}.visual--medium-9x7{aspect-ratio:9/7!important}@supports not (aspect-ratio: auto){.visual--medium-9x7{padding-top:77.7777777778%}}.visual--medium-10x7{aspect-ratio:10/7!important}@supports not (aspect-ratio: auto){.visual--medium-10x7{padding-top:70%}}.visual--medium-16x9{aspect-ratio:16/9!important}@supports not (aspect-ratio: auto){.visual--medium-16x9{padding-top:56.25%}}}img{max-width:100%;height:auto;display:inline-block}.visual{position:relative;overflow:hidden;display:block;aspect-ratio:1;width:100%}.visual img,.visual iframe,.visual video{display:block;object-fit:cover;object-position:center;width:100%;height:100%}@supports not (aspect-ratio: auto){.visual img,.visual iframe,.visual video{position:absolute;left:0;top:0}}@supports not (aspect-ratio: auto){.visual{height:0;width:100%;padding-top:100%}}.visual--original{aspect-ratio:auto}@supports not (aspect-ratio: auto){.visual--original{padding-top:0;height:100%}.visual--original img{position:relative}}.visual--round{border-radius:50%;overflow:hidden}.visual--grayscale img{filter:grayscale(100%)}.visual--rounded{border-radius:.22em}.visual--contain img{object-fit:contain}.visual--multiply img{mix-blend-mode:multiply}.visual--carousel{width:auto;height:var(--height);aspect-ratio:auto}@media (min-width: 768px){.visual--case-wide{aspect-ratio:1350/665}}.visual--clip img{height:100%;width:100%;object-fit:cover;clip-path:polygon(100% 40%,100% 100%,1% 60%,0 0)}.visual--overflow-right{margin-right:calc(-50vw + 50%)}.visual--parallax img,.visual--parallax iframe,.visual--parallax video{height:110%;will-change:transform;backface-visibility:hidden;transform:translateZ(0)}.visual--absolute{position:absolute;inset:0;width:100%;min-height:100%}.visual--full-width{margin-left:calc((100vw - 100%)/-2);width:100vw}.overflow-right{margin-right:calc(-50vw + 50%)!important}
